Which WSIB-Approved Course Does Your Team Need?
1–5 Employees: You need Emergency First Aid (1-day essential).

6+ Employees: You need Standard First Aid (2-day comprehensive).

Healthcare Pros: High-performance Basic Life Support (BLS) is for you.

The Real Deal on CPR:
Hands-On is Mandatory: To meet WSIB standards in Ontario, your certification must include in-person practice with a manikin—online-only certificates won't cut it.

High-Quality Compressions: It’s about the right depth and rate (100–120 beats per minute), not a freestyle dance move.

AED Access: For 2026, many larger job sites are now required to have an Automated External Defibrillator on-site—knowing how to use it is a literal life-saver.

🚨 Is your first aid kit basically a historical artifact? 🏛️🩹

We’ve all seen that one kit in the back of the cupboard—covered in dust, missing the essentials, and filled with bandages that expired when flip phones were still cool. But in a real emergency, an "expired" or empty kit isn't just a bummer; it’s a major WSIB Regulation 1101 violation.

In Ontario, "Safety First" means your gear actually works when you need it. Here is what you need to know to stay compliant:

Quarterly Inspections: Employers are legally required to inspect first aid kits at least four times a year and sign the inspection card.

Stocked for Your Staff: A few Band-Aids won't cut it. Your kit must be fully stocked with gauze, triangular bandages, and splints based on your total employee count.

Safety Vehicles: If you use vehicles for work, they also require a fully stocked and up-to-date kit on board.

Check the Dates: Sterile items like eye wash and certain dressings have expiry dates. If they’re past their prime, they’re out of code.
